The Lamb Inn in Bicester is running a toy collection to help less fortunate families in the area.

The toys will be collected until Friday, December 10, after which they will be picked up by the Salvation Army, who will distribute the toys to local families.

Team leader Sandy Butler said they received loads of toy donations from people in the community.

She said: “The start of it was quite slow, and then when we got a few little bits in, it just sort of kicked off, and we’ve been shocked by the amount of toys we have collected. It’s been amazing.”

The fifty-year-old Christmas organiser said they gained a massive boost thanks to their Thursday night quiz team, through which they managed to raise £156.

Sandy added: “Everybody thinks it’s an really amazing idea, and people who are less fortunate do need it.”
